Hydrangea Pruning in Rockwall, TX
Hydrangea pruning services involve trimming and shaping these popular flowering shrubs to promote healthy growth and vibrant blooms. This service typically covers tasks such as removing dead or damaged branches, thinning out overgrown areas, and shaping the plant to enhance its overall appearance. Homeowners often request pruning to maintain the size and shape of their hydrangeas, improve flowering performance, or prepare the plants for seasonal changes. Understanding the proper timing and techniques for pruning is essential to ensure the best results and to keep the plants healthy year after year.
Before requesting hydrangea pruning, property owners usually want to know the best time of year to perform the work and the specific types of hydrangeas they have, as different varieties may require different pruning methods. It’s also helpful to consider the desired outcome, such as whether to encourage more blooms or to control the size of the shrub. Clear communication about these goals can help ensure the pruning is tailored to the property’s landscape needs and the health of the plants.

Hydrangea Pruning Questions
When is the best time to prune hydrangeas? Pruning is typically done in late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
How much should be removed during pruning? Dead or damaged stems are removed, and older, woody stems may be cut back to promote healthy blooms.
Are there different pruning methods for various hydrangea types? Yes, pruning techniques vary depending on the hydrangea variety, such as mophead or panicle types.
Why is proper pruning important for hydrangeas? Proper pruning encourages vibrant blooms, maintains plant health, and shapes the shrub for aesthetic appeal.
